What is a Personal Loan Installment Calculator?

A personal loan installment calculator is an online tool that calculates your monthly payments for a personal loan based on the loan amount, interest rate, and loan term. Additionally, it can show the effect of making extra payments. This tool is valuable for:

  • Understanding how much you will pay each month
  • Planning your budget
  • Reducing total interest by evaluating different repayment strategies
  • Comparing different loan options before committing

By entering your loan details, you can see instant results including:

  • Monthly Installment – Your monthly payment including optional extra payments
  • Total Payment – The total amount you will pay over the life of the loan
  • Total Interest – The total interest you will pay
  • Loan Payoff Time – How long it will take to fully repay the loan

This ensures you make informed decisions about borrowing and repayment strategies.

Tips for Using the Calculator Effectively

  1. Be Accurate With Inputs: Ensure your loan amount, interest rate, and term are correct. Small errors can affect results.
  2. Experiment With Extra Payments: Even modest additional payments can reduce your interest and payoff time.
  3. Compare Multiple Loan Offers: Input different interest rates and terms to see which option saves the most money.
  4. Balance Monthly Budget vs. Loan Duration: Reducing monthly payments by extending the loan may increase interest. Use the calculator to find the best balance.
  5. Plan Ahead: Use the tool before taking a loan to understand your repayment obligations.
